For this solicitation, GSA FTS Region 9 intends to conduct an online competitive reverse auction to be facilitated by the third-party reverse auction provider, FedBid, Inc. FedBid has developed an online, anonymous, browser based application to conduct the reverse auction. An Offeror may submit a series of pricing quotes, which descend in price during the specified period of time for the aforementioned reverse auction. GSA FTS Region 9 is taking this action in a an effort to improve vendor access and awareness of requests while expediting its ability to gather multiple, completed, real-time offers.
